贡献

首先,感谢您来到这里并考虑为 Odoo 做出贡献!

本指南旨在为初次贡献者和经验丰富的贡献者提供指导。作为一项开源核心项目,Odoo接受来自每个人(包括Odoo员工和Odoo社区成员)的贡献。Odoo社区由用户、开发者以及其他有兴趣的人士组成,他们贡献自己的时间和专业知识。

根据您的技能和兴趣,有多种方式可以为 Odoo 做出贡献。下表列出了其中最重要的几种。

贡献

描述

资源

目标受众

加入社区

参与论坛讨论,帮助回答问题,并协助Odoo社区的其他成员。

任何对Odoo感兴趣的人

提交错误报告

请通过将您在:doc:支持的版本 </administration/supported_versions> 中发现的错误直接报告给 Odoo 支持团队,以帮助提升 Odoo 的稳定性。请确保尽可能多地提供详细信息(如版本、环境、测试场景等)。如果您没有联系支持所需的 Odoo 企业版许可证,请在 Odoo 的 GitHub 仓库中创建一个新的问题。

Odoo 用户

翻译 Odoo

将 Odoo 的用户界面和文档翻译成不同语言。

任何精通多种语言的人

贡献到代码库

提交拉取请求到 Odoo 的 GitHub 仓库,以修复错误、添加新功能或提升产品的性能和可靠性。您还可以审查并评论其他贡献者的拉取请求。通过为代码库做贡献,您可以直接且持久地影响 Odoo 的质量和功能。

具有 Python 和 Web 开发经验的开发者

参与文档编写

提交对 Odoo 文档的更正和改进。产品发展迅速,持续在文档中反映这些变化可能具有挑战性。通过更新文档,您可以帮助许多用户更好地使用 Odoo。

任何希望改进 Odoo 文档的人

创建自定义模块

开发新的模块以扩展 Odoo 的功能。自定义模块可以在 Odoo 应用商店或其他 Odoo 模块库中免费或付费提供。通过创建自定义模块并将其提供给他人,您可以帮助壮大 Odoo 生态系统,并为平台用户提供额外的价值。

具有 Python 和 Web 开发经验的开发者

重要

主要是 Odoo 员工负责为代码库开发新功能,并为文档编写新内容。在开始开发新功能或页面之前,请务必与 Odoo 团队讨论您的想法,以便他们给予您正式批准。某些功能可能已经在他们那边进行开发,只有经过批准的功能才能被合并。